Introduction to Beloved

Beloved by Toni Morrison is a profound and haunting novel that explores the lasting effects of slavery on individuals and families. The story delves into the life of Sethe, a former enslaved woman, as she grapples with her past, the trauma she endured, and the presence of her deceased daughter’s spirit. Morrison’s writing combines poetic language, rich symbolism, and deep emotional resonance to create a narrative that is both powerful and unforgettable.

Storyline of Beloved

Sethe lives in post-Civil War Ohio, trying to build a life free from slavery’s horrors. Her home is haunted by the spirit of her daughter, Beloved. When a young woman named Beloved appears, Sethe believes she is her reincarnated daughter. The story alternates between past and present. It shows Sethe’s struggle with guilt, memory, and the challenge of moving forward.

Themes and Messages in Beloved

Beloved explores trauma, memory, and the enduring impact of slavery. It examines motherhood, love, and loss, showing how past horrors shape the present. The novel highlights the importance of community and healing. It emphasizes confronting painful truths to reclaim life and identity.
